What is the administrative division structure of Maharashtra?
Maharashtra is divided into 36 districts, which are further divided into sub-divisions, tehsils, and villages. This hierarchical structure facilitates effective governance and administration.
What is the historical significance of the Khalifat Committee formation in India?
The Khalifat Committee was formed in 1919 in Bombay (now Mumbai) to support the Ottoman Caliphate and mobilize Indian Muslims against British policies. It played a significant role in the Indian nationalist movement.
Which historical landmarks are located in Mumbai?
Mumbai is home to several historical landmarks, including the Gateway of India, Chhatrapati Shivaji Terminus, and Elephanta Caves, which are recognized as UNESCO World Heritage Sites.
What is the nickname for Marine Drive in Mumbai?
Marine Drive in Mumbai is famously known as the "Queen's Necklace" due to its crescent shape and the way it sparkles at night with the lights reflecting on the Arabian Sea.
What is the relevant co-operative societies act in Maharashtra?
The relevant co-operative societies act in Maharashtra is the Maharashtra Co-operative Societies Act, 1960, which governs the formation, operation, and regulation of co-operative societies in the state.
